Schneider Discrete Input Module TM5SDI4A∣The Robust Interface for Direct High-Voltage AC Signal Integration

Within industrial control environments, a significant portion of critical status signals originates not from low-voltage sensors, but directly from the machine's power circuit. Monitoring the state of main contactor auxiliary contacts, overhead door limit switches, manual control stations, or pump-running indicators often requires interfacing with voltages that match the plant's main power supply. The Schneider Electric Modicon TM5SDI4A discrete input module is expressly engineered for this demanding role within the Modicon TM5 system. This specialized module provides four digital input channels designed to directly accept 100 to 240 Volts Alternating Current (V AC), establishing a robust and isolation-safe bridge between high-voltage AC field devices and the low-voltage logic of the programmable controller.

The TM5SDI4A eliminates the need for cumbersome and space-consuming interposing components, such as control relays or step-down transformers, which are traditionally used to convert high-voltage AC signals to a lower DC level for the PLC. By directly accepting AC signals, it simplifies cabinet design, reduces points of failure, and enhances overall system reliability. This module is indispensable for applications requiring direct feedback from machinery powered by standard industrial AC voltages. Its design is optimized for harsh electrical environments, featuring robust filtering to handle the electrical noise and contact bounce inherent in AC inductive loads, ensuring clean and accurate state detection for critical machine conditions.

Technical Specifications and Application Profile:

 
 
Feature Category Specification & Application Detail
Module Type High-Voltage AC Discrete Input Module
Module Reference TM5SDI4A
Number of Channels 4 independent, isolated input channels
Input Signal Voltage 100 to 240 V AC, 50/60 Hz
Wiring Configuration 2-wire connection (Line and Neutral per channel)
Primary Function Direct interface for monitoring the status of devices operating on standard AC mains voltage.
Isolation & Safety High galvanic isolation between each input channel, the field side, and the TM5 system bus for operator safety and noise immunity.
Key Design Feature Integrated signal conditioning for AC waveforms, including filtering to reject electrical noise and provide stable ON/OFF detection.
Typical Connected Devices Auxiliary contacts on motor contactors and starters, AC-powered limit switches, selector switches in AC control circuits, pilot lights, and AC voltage presence detectors.
System Impact Reduces panel footprint and component count by removing the need for external relay interfaces for AC signals, streamlining both design and maintenance.

The operational intelligence of the TM5SDI4A is centered on safety, simplicity, and reliability. Its built-in isolation barriers protect the sensitive electronics of the TM5 bus and controller from transient voltage spikes and faults on the high-voltage side. Each channel is independently processed, allowing the module to reliably distinguish the status of four separate AC circuits. Configuration within the EcoStruxure Machine Expert environment is straightforward; the module is treated as a standard digital input, with the added benefit of being inherently suited to noisy industrial environments where its filtering provides superior noise rejection compared to some DC inputs.

This module fills a distinct niche within the TM5 digital input family. While modules like the TM5SDI12D or TM5SDI16D excel at high-density, low-voltage DC sensing, the TM5SDI4A provides the critical capability to integrate directly with the machine's power-level circuitry. This direct integration offers faster response times by eliminating the operating delay of an interposing relay and provides more truthful diagnostics, as it monitors the actual AC circuit state without an intermediary.
